🌱 Review Series Hướng dẫn Lập trình C Nhúng
Ngôn ngữ lập trình C là ngôn ngữ lập trình cơ bản và quan trọng nhất của Lập trình Nhúng. Chính vì vậy, để bắt đầu học Nhúng, C là ngôn ngữ mà chúng ta không thể bỏ qua. Ngoài ra, C cũng là ngôn ngữ rất thích hợp để các bạn có thể nhập môn lập trình.
Trong quá trình học tập, mình thấy các bạn sinh viên chủ yếu tập trung vào lập trình cơ bản, và làm bài tập, chưa trang bị các kiến thức chuyên sâu và thực hành trong quá trình học tập. Vì vậy, khi đi phỏng vấn, hay ngay cả khi code, rất nhiều bạn tỏ ra bỡ ngỡ với những kiến thức rất cơ bản, vì mới nhìn thấy lần đầu và chưa thực hành bao giờ.
👉 Chính vì vậy, Kênh Lập trình - Điện tử xây dựng Chuỗi bài hướng dẫn về Lập trình C (Từ Cơ bản đến Nâng cao) nhằm phục vụ nhu cầu học tập về lập trình cơ bản, các kỹ thuật lập trình nâng cao và các kỹ thuật lập trình C áp dụng cho hệ thống Nhúng.
💬 Nội dung chuỗi bài / video
➤ Một số nội dung về lý thuyết như Alignment, Function Call, Volatile Keyword, ... mình sẽ triển khai dưới dạng bài viết trên blog:
>>> Link tất cả bài viết về C <<<
Các bài viết chính:
- Tài liệu C cơ bản
- Preprocesor - tiền xử lý
- Function Call in C
- Struct / Union
- State Machine
- Volatile Keyword
- Unit Testing
➤ Các nội dung thực hành mình sẽ triển khai dưới dạng Video trên kênh Youtube:
- Kiến thức lập trình C cơ bản
(Kiểu dữ liệu, biến, toán tử, toán hạng, Câu lệnh điều kiện, Vòng lặp, ...). - Kiến thức lập trình C nâng cao
(Struct, Union, Pointer, Bitwise, ...). - Các kỹ thuật lập trình C trong hệ thống Nhúng
(Bitwise, quản lý bộ nhớ, function pointer, Coding Convension, ...) - Triển khai một số cấu trúc dữ liệu - thuật toán bằng ngôn ngữ C
(Queue, Linked List, Stack, HashMap, ...) - Các bài tập liên quan ứng với tầng phần
➤ Cài đặt các phần mềm cần thiết, IDE các bạn có thể tùy chọn sử dụng, hoặc sử dụng Command Line để build run chương trình C.
- Cách build một chương trình C sử dụng Command Line
- Cài đặt Visual Studio Code cho chương trình C
- Cài đặt Dev-C++
👉 Các bạn có thể Start học tập tại đây:
Anh em thấy chuỗi video/bài viết hữu ích thì có thể donate cốc cafe ủng hộ mình nha😆 <Mình phục vụ anh em là chính, chứ không có ý định phá/phá giá bất cứ khóa học nào khác nha>
➤ Các bạn cũng có thể inbox để giao lưu với mình về mặt kiến thức
>>>>>>>> Follow ngay <<<<<<<<
Để nhận được những bài học miễn phí mới nhất nhé 😊
Chúc các bạn học tập tốt 😊